'Shared Future' project wins major housing awards
Monday, 12 November 2007Social Development Minister, Margaret Ritchie MLA today congratulated Ulidia Housing Association for winning two prestigious UK housing awards for its ‘Shared Future’ social housing scheme in Enniskillen.
The development at Carren Crescent is Northern Ireland’s first mixed community social housing development and is the result of a ground-breaking partnership between Ulidia and the Northern Ireland Housing Executive.
The UK Housing Awards 2007, held in London, celebrate excellence in the wider housing sector. Against strong competition, Ulidia picked up the top award for Outstanding Achievement in Housing in Northern Ireland and went on to win the Outstanding Achievement in Housing Overall UK title.
The Minister said: “It is a testament to Ulidia that its groundbreaking work has been recognised at such a high level. This is the first time that the overall UK award has come to Northern Ireland. The project, a partnership between the Housing Executive and Ulidia, was developed under the principles of Government’s Shared Future initiative which promotes a vision for a peaceful, inclusive and fair society.
“Over the years Northern Ireland has come to accept as nomal a society where people live separately. This new housing development proves that this does not have to be the case. Carran Crescent is an inspiring example of residents from different religious and ethnic backgrounds choosing to live and participate in the same community. It points the way forward for identifying ways in which imbalances in social housing patterns can be addressed.
“This award winning development is the first of its type. A second is in the pipeline, with others under consideration. Given the rising confidence and diversity of the new Northern Ireland, my hope is that many more mixed community social housing schemes can be undertaken using the protocols developed from these first projects.”

- Ulidia is one of 35 ‘building for rent’ registered housing associations operating in Northern Ireland. Based in Belfast it has a stock of some 800 houses throughout the country. Formed in 1977, Ulidia was initially a builder of lone parent accommodation, but is now also a major provider of family housing.
- Now in its 11th year, the UK Housing Awards 2007 ceremony was held on 8 November 2007 at the London Hilton on Park Lane, London.
